  1. Description. English: Portrait of Augusta of Saxe-Weimar-Eisenach as Crown Princess of Prussia, wearing the ribbon of the Order of the Red Eagle of Prussia. In July 1853 Queen Victoria commissioned to Franz Xaver Winterhalter a portrait of Princess Augusta, who was one of the Sponsors at the christening of Victoria’s son, Prince Leopold.

  2. Prince Michael was born in Bamberg, Bavaria, the only son of Hereditary Grand Duke Charles Augustus of Saxe-Weimar-Eisenach and Baroness Elisabeth von Wangenheim-Winterstein (1912–2010). Among his godparents were Queen Juliana of the Netherlands and the Grand Duchess Anastasia of Russia imposter, Anna Anderson , who was living with his aunt Princess Luise of Saxe-Meiningen.

  7. Princess and Landgravine Louise of Hesse-Darmstadt (30 January 1757 – 14 February 1830) was a German princess. She was the daughter of Louis IX, Landgrave of Hesse-Darmstadt . On 3 October 1775 she married duke (later grand-duke) Charles Augustus of Saxe-Weimar-Eisenach and as such a member of the court sphere of Weimar Classicism .
